John Dramani Mahama has shared a significant highlight from his first day in office as President.

In a post on his official Facebook page, Mr. Mahama recounted meeting with Dr. Akinwumi Adesina, the President of the African Development Bank (AfDB). He described the experience as an honor and a key moment in his administration’s early efforts to reset the economy and address Ghana’s critical infrastructure challenges.

The meeting was attended by senior officials from the AfDB, focused on how the bank could continue to provide support and financing for major economic and social infrastructure projects in Ghana. Mr. Mahama noted that these discussions were crucial to laying the foundation for his government’s vision of revamping deteriorated infrastructure and stabilizing the economy.

Dr. Adesina, in turn, assured President Mahama of the AfDB’s commitment to Ghana’s development agenda. He pledged the bank’s readiness to provide financial backing for transformative projects aimed at improving the lives of Ghanaians.
